What is Communication Methods?

Communication methods encompass the strategies, channels, and frameworks through which individuals, organizations, and institutions exchange information. The topic appears across disciplines including business, organizational behavior, family studies, public health, and leadership studies, making it a staple in both undergraduate and graduate coursework. Its academic interest lies in how the choice of communication method shapes outcomes — whether in professional settings, interpersonal relationships, or crisis situations — and how different contexts demand different approaches to effectively reach and engage audiences.

A strong essay on communication methods begins with a clearly scoped thesis that identifies a specific context — organizational, interpersonal, or situational — rather than treating communication as a general concept. Evidence drawn from workplace case studies, behavioral research, or documented crisis scenarios tends to carry the most analytical weight. Tying the choice of communication method directly to measurable outcomes, such as customer focus, team ability, or operational effectiveness, strengthens the argument considerably. The most common pitfall is treating all communication methods as interchangeable; a credible essay acknowledges that context determines which method is appropriate and why.
